Transaction 3d566d3082ed77079df8c95979c51b76edd815f64c352d8cbe0eb1c898e9090c
1 Input
1 Output
-
3d566d3082ed77079df8c95979c51b76edd815f64c352d8cbe0eb1c898e9090c:0
- value
- 1651750
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 58d277774d7c145ee10e1d542fcfe03c68a23dfa OP_EQUALVERIFY OP_CHECKSIG
- address
- 196ebMxK6L4C2n93hJHUGgL9igU1Ex8JTa